CLAT 2026 Exam Pattern & Marking Scheme

Before we jump into predictions, let’s quickly recap how your score is calculated:

  • Total Questions: 120
  • Marks per Question: +1
  • Negative Marking: –0.25 for every wrong answer
  • No penalty for unattempted questions
Formula: Final Score = Correct × 1 – Incorrect × 0.25

So, if you get 90 questions right and 20 wrong, your score will be: 90 – (20 × 0.25) = 85 marks.

How CLAT Marks to Rank Conversion Works?

Once your score is calculated, the Consortium prepares the merit list. Candidates are ranked from highest to lowest marks.

In case of a tie (same marks), the following rules apply:

  1. Higher score in Legal Reasoning gets preference.
  2. Older candidate gets the edge.
  3. If still tied, it’s decided by a computerized lottery.

1. CLAT Marks vs Rank 2024

2. CLAT Marks vs Rank 2022

The exam was out of 150 marks, and ranks dropped sharply with even small score differences:

Score RangeRank RangeCandidates Count
125–13011
115–1204–52
100–10510–1910
85–90174–362189
70–751412–2318907
55–605201–72842084
45–509842–129943153

Factors Influencing the CLAT Rank vs Marks 

Several variables affect the precise mapping of CLAT rank vs marks in 2026:

1. Exam Difficulty Level

If the CLAT paper is challenging, overall scores tend to drop, which can lower cut-offs for top NLUs. Conversely, an easier paper increases competition and pushes cut-offs higher.

2. Number of Candidates

More aspirants mean stiffer competition. Even strong scores may result in a lower rank if the candidate pool is large.

3. Performance of Top Scorers

The marks achieved by top candidates set the benchmark. Higher top scores tighten the rank distribution, making small score differences critical.

4. Sectional Difficulty

Different sections vary in difficulty from year to year. For example, a tougher Legal Reasoning section can affect overall ranks, since it is also the primary tie-breaker.

5. Seat Availability

The number of seats across 26 participating NLUs impacts the rank needed for admission. More seats may allow candidates with slightly lower ranks to secure admission.

6. Reservation Policies

Category-wise reservations (OBC/EWS/SC/ST) create separate cut-offs, which influence how marks convert into ranks for different categories.

7. Tie-Breaker Rules

If candidates score the same marks, ranks are determined by:

  • Higher Legal Reasoning score
  • Age preference (older candidate gets the edge)
  • Computerized lottery if still tied

How to Use CLAT Marks vs Rank 2026 Predictions?

Okay, so now that you know the numbers, here’s how to actually use them:

1. Set realistic score targets

Dreaming of NLSIU? Target 100+ marks.
Want a top-10 NLU? Stay safe at 90+ marks.

2. Don’t panic over difficulty

If the paper is tough, everyone scores lower, so the same marks might fetch a better rank.

3. Prioritize Legal Reasoning

Since it’s the first tiebreaker, a stronger performance here can push your rank higher.

4. Check multiple predictors

Use at least 2–3 online CLAT rank predictor to compare results.

5. Plan counselling smartly

Make a “Dream – Target – Backup” list of NLUs based on your expected rank.
